This role is part of Alcon's Engineering function, a team focused on improving quality, processes, products, packaging and materials across our business to help deliver brilliant outcomes. The Supervisor, Repair & Maintenance Engineering (Management Path), is primarily responsible for leading a team in planning, designing, and implementing maintenance programs for facilities and equipment. You will coordinate maintenance work, review engineering specifications, and participate in equipment installation. Strong supervisory skills, communication, problem-solving, and attention to detail are essential.
Job responsibilities:
• Oversee team members to ensure efficient task completion and adherence to processes in maintenance programs
• Plan and coordinate maintenance engineering work, including reviewing mechanical and electrical engineering specifications
• Perform engineering reviews of proposed new equipment designs for reliability and maintenance
• Liaise with production staff to coordinate repair work, safety inspections, and equipment supply with schedules
• Participate in the installation and commissioning of new equipment
• Foster a culture of excellence by leading performance management, driving talent development, and enhancing employee engagement and recognition
• Make day-to-day decisions affecting team members, managing task assignments and workflow
• Ensure adherence to Good Practice (GxP) regulations by following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s) and maintaining accurate documentation
• Contribute to overall compliance and continuous improvement of the organization.
• All associates must adhere to GxP regulations by strictly following Standard Operating Procedures (SOPs), maintaining accurate and complete documentation, ensuring rigorous quality control, and completing all required training.
• Associates are responsible for meeting their individual job requirements and contributing to the overall compliance of the organization.
• Compliance with regulatory requirements and a commitment to continuous improvement are essential to our operations.
Minimum requirement:
- Minimum 5 years or above experience
- Diploma/Degree in Mechanical Engineering or equivalent
